2. Key Insights
Samsung Galaxy Z Flip3 5G Strengths:
- Unique Foldable Design: Its compact form factor when folded is a major draw, making it incredibly pocketable and stylish.
- Performance Powerhouse: The Snapdragon 888 chipset provides top-tier performance for gaming, multitasking, and demanding apps.
- Superior Display: The 120Hz AMOLED display with higher brightness makes it a joy to use, especially outdoors.
- Better Cameras (Overall): Although the main sensor is lower resolution, the camera system is versatile and excels in video and low-light conditions.
- Advanced Features: It supports advanced features like reverse wireless charging, eSIM, and a more comprehensive sensor suite.
TCL 50 SE Strengths:
- Larger Battery: The significantly larger battery promises much better battery life, ideal for heavy users.
- Faster Charging: 33W fast charging means less time tethered to an outlet.
- Newer OS: It ships with a more recent version of Android out of the box.
- Macro Lens: It offers a dedicated macro lens which the Z Flip 3 lacks.
- Affordable Price: TCL phones are often much more budget-friendly, making it an attractive option for price-conscious users.
Trade-offs:
- Z Flip3: Suffers from shorter battery life and slower charging speeds. Also, the foldable design adds complexity and potential durability concerns.
- TCL 50 SE: Lacks the premium performance and unique design elements; its camera and display are good, but don’t match the Z Flip3's capabilities.
